Eric of Dragonblood Miniatures writes:

Many new figures are coming at Dragonblood, led by the Dark Mariners, corrupted beings who have embraced genetic engineering to acquire arcane power. Their discovery of the energy and psychic channeling capability of certain undersea creatures led them down a path of unnatural design.

Cepahlid telepath concept

Concept art is by Melvin DeVoor and Kennon James. The first sculpt in progress is the Cephalid Telepath by Bob Olley.

Biomech construct

More will be coming soon as the Mariner horde crawls from the sea.
